Committee Decision
The Economic and Community Development Committee:
1. Directed the Film Commissioner and Director, Entertainment Industries, to report to the next meeting of the Film, Television and Digital Media Advisory Board on April 14, 2020 on current green initiatives already underway in the City of Toronto as well as the top ten park and public realm locations that could be considered for power drops.
